Handicap Ramp Replacement in Wilmington, NC
Handicap ramp replacement services involve removing existing wheelchair ramps and installing new, accessible alternatives to improve mobility and safety around a property. These projects typically include replacing worn-out or outdated ramps, upgrading to more durable materials, or modifying the design to better suit the needs of individuals with mobility challenges. Property owners often request this service when existing ramps no longer meet safety standards, have become damaged, or do not provide adequate accessibility for visitors or residents with disabilities.
Before requesting handicap ramp replacement, property owners should consider factors such as the current condition of the existing ramp, the specific accessibility requirements, and the available space for a new installation. It is also helpful to understand the preferred materials, the ramp’s dimensions, and any local building codes or regulations that might influence the design. Clarifying these details can ensure the replacement process results in a safe, functional, and compliant accessible entryway.

Handicap Ramp Replacement Questions
What types of handicap ramp replacements are available? Replacement options include wood, aluminum, and composite ramps tailored to different property needs.
How do I know if my existing ramp needs to be replaced? Signs include structural damage, instability, or inability to meet accessibility standards.
What should property owners consider before replacing a handicap ramp? Consider the ramp’s design, material durability, and compatibility with the property’s accessibility requirements.
Are there different styles of ramps suitable for residential and commercial properties? Yes, various styles are available to match the specific accessibility needs and property types.
